Recording drums in a studio is a different discipline than playing live, and I approach it with patience, accuracy, and attention to detail. I work closely with artists and producers to create drum parts that bring energy to a track without crowding the arrangement. My focus is always on feel, dynamics, and giving every section the right lift. 

Whether the session calls for tight, soulful backbeats, deep pocket grooves, or subtle textures, I shape my sound around what the song needs, not what I want to show. With years of experience across styles and professional studios in London, I understand the workflow, the pressure, and the importance of getting the right take quickly and confidently.

A studio recording lasts far beyond the session itself, which is why I treat every track with care and musical intent. I take time to understand the song, the artist’s direction, and the emotional weight behind the performance before laying down drums. My history of recording with different acts and contributing to high-streaming releases has taught me how drums shape the identity of a record. 

It’s not just about keeping time. It’s about supporting the vocal, elevating the chorus, balancing the transitions, and giving the track its heartbeat. If you want a studio drummer who listens first, adapts quickly, and brings the right groove to every moment, that’s where I fit naturally.
